Output 12651817d771ba84a3606e60bb0bf760ba4db902fe71840542ae72016c53e785:0

value
26322619
script pubkey
OP_0 OP_PUSHBYTES_20 b9c4932daf82fb81466037e3df52aeca1474b3f3
address
bc1qh8zfxtd0stacz3nqxl3a754weg28fvlnr4lqvv
transaction
12651817d771ba84a3606e60bb0bf760ba4db902fe71840542ae72016c53e785
confirmations
255015
spent
true